1. Container Size
Shipping containers come in various sizes, typically measured in twenty-foot (20') and forty-foot (40') lengths. The following table describes the dimensions and capabilities of basic containers:
Container SizeLengthWidthHeightCapability (Cubic Feet)20-Foot20 feet8 feet8.5 ft1,16940-Foot40 feet8 feet8.5 ft2,38940-Foot High Cube40 ft8 ft9.5 feet2,69445-Foot45 ft8 ft8.5 ft3,0402. Condition of the Container
Used containers can vary considerably in condition. It is important to inspect the container for any indications of damage, rust, or structural stability issues. Containers are typically graded on a scale from "one journey" (like new) to "wind and watertight" (but revealing signs of wear).
Condition GradeDescriptionOne TripAlmost new; only used for one shipment.Wind and WatertightShows little wear; suitable for the majority of purposes.Cargo WorthyMay have noticeable damage but still structurally sound.As-IsNeeds repairs; might not be water tight.3. Function of Use

Delivery and Transportation
Consider the logistics of transport and delivery. Shipping containers can be heavy, so buyers must discuss delivery options with the seller and think about additional expenses. Additionally, inspect the ease of access of your site for delivery.

6. Regional Regulations and Permits
Before purchasing a Buy Shipping Containers container, it is vital to research study local building regulations and regulations relating to shipping containers. Some areas might require permits for placement, especially if the container will be used as a dwelling or business.

Q2: How do I inspect a used shipping container?
A2: Inspect the container for signs of rust, damages, and damage. Check the corners, doors, and flooring for any structural issues. If possible, request to see the container personally before acquiring.
